The Hidden Dangers of Spam: Beyond Annoying Emails
Spam junk mail isn't just a bothersome nuisance; it represents a serious threat extending far past mere annoyance. Evil actors frequently utilize spam to distribute harmful software, phishing schemes designed to steal personal data, and perform advanced cyberattacks. Clicking on unknown links or opening attachments in spam can lead to identity theft, financial loss, or complete takeover of your device . Therefore, remaining vigilant and implementing safe digital habits is vital to protecting yourself from these hidden dangers.
How to Report Spam and Protect Yourself Online
Dealing with unwanted emails can be a bothersome experience, but taking action is vital to keeping your online life secure . You can quickly report junk mail through various avenues. Most websites, like Gmail, Yahoo, and Outlook, have a “Report Spam” option you can click right away when you receive an unwanted message . Reporting helps improve their spam filters, benefiting everyone. Also, consider blacklisting the sender to prevent subsequent emails . To safeguard yourself, be careful about responding to links or attachments from unknown sources. Periodically verify the legitimacy of solicitations before providing any information .
